Deborah is a resident of 2501 Verbena St #3, New Orleans, La 70122. Deborah has reached 66 years of age. The number currently linked to Deborah is (504) 944-8483. The birth year was listed as 1959. Other cities that she has stayed in are New Orleans, Metairie and Westwego.